Kathy Kelly: STOP the war on Iraq

In 1996 Kathy Kelly co-founded Voices in the Wilderness, a Chicago based campaign to end the US/UN sanctions against Iraq. During the first two weeks of the Gulf War, she was part of a peace encampment on the Iraq-Saudi border. Very courageously she and people from 18 different countries planned to be in the way of the invading forces. Later Kathy Kelly and members of Voices in the Wilderness traveled the road from Baghdad to Amman while refugees were killed by US and UK bombs. She and the other Internationals were calling attention to the violation of the Geneva conventions. In times of war there always has to be road open for refugees to flee the bombing.

Since then a whole movement of non-violent compassionate action has sprung up. People from the US, including Kathy Kelly, have recently gone to occupied Palestine to ride with ambulances, stay in homes of Palestinians or act as observers at army road blocks. The presence of these so-called Internationals has saved many lives and given us a rare insight into reality of that war.

Voices in the Wilderness is now looking for individuals who are interested in going to Iraq in the event of a major US assault. And you are about to hear from Kathy Kelly what these Peace Teams would actually do and how to become part of them.

Kathy Kelly spoke at a conference of the Global Network against weapons and nuclear power in space. She put the current threat of war against Iraq in the context of the Gulf War and of the sanctions - which really are a war that never ended - more deadly in its impact on children and the elders than even the worst bombardment. The war now looming, she says, is foremost a war over oil.
